Guide Cesar Salazar: Dying to Be Reborn

For temazcal guide, Cesar Salazar, of the Centro Holistico Casa Mágica (Magic House Holistic Center), in Acapulco, Mexico, the temazcal, or steam bath, comprises one of several components of the center's holistic methods. He commented that the temazcal is part of the Mexican heritage and noted that it has been practiced throughout the Americas. In a previous post, entitled, " Temazcal at Casa Mágica, Acapulco, Mexico ," InTheTemzacal , we talked about the center's mission and philosophy. Aside from serving as a source of income, Salazar described it as ... ...  the beginning of a spirituality ... to bring ourselves closer to our creator. That is our goal, more than anything ... showing people the way. He went on to describe his philosophy of the temazcal : In the  temazcal  we have the philosophy that we die to be reborn. All was Welcome There

One of the things that really kept me returning to the temazcal,  was the acceptance of diversity inside the circle. Our visitors included people from all walks of life, different races, different religions, and others without religion. A ceremony tied to Native American roots, the temazcaleros accepted me, a non-native, open-heartedly. Likewise, they have shown respect my beliefs and disbeliefs. A few years after coming back to the U.S., from Mexico, I heard something that reminded me of that attitude among the temazcaleros.
